About IEIS

IEIS is a specialist engineering services business working across water, utilities, energy, and petrochemical sectors. Set up nine years ago and growing rapidly, they deliver projects spanning weeks through to years -- from pipe and steel design and fabrication through to full installation. They're a medium-sized business with a family feel, where people grow with the company rather than getting managed from above it.

The Role

This is a newly created permanent Planner position, brought in to strengthen the core team as IEIS moves away from relying solely on contractors. You'll work across all live projects -- short-burst reactive work and longer multi-month programmes -- reporting directly into the operational leadership team. The measure of success in this role isn't just keeping programmes up to date; it's knowing what's coming before anyone else does and making sure the business can act on it.

What You'll Be Doing

You'll:

Prepare and maintain baseline, tender, and contract programmes compliant with NEC, IChemE, and EPC/ME&I contracts

Own the Accepted / Approved Programme and keep it aligned with contractual obligations and change mechanisms

Manage an integrated business-wide programme linking all project programmes to give directors visibility of time, cost, and resource

Demonstrate critical path, float, constraints, and assumptions across live programmes

Support Early Warnings, Compensation Events, variations, and Extension of Time submissions

Assess time impact of design changes, late information, access restrictions, and third-party delay

Produce progress reports, dashboards, and programme narratives for internal and client use

Maintain rolling lookahead programmes to support site delivery teams

Flag issues before they become problems -- proactively, not reactively

What You'll Bring

Essential:

Proven experience planning ME&I, utilities, energy, or process projects

Strong working knowledge of NEC and IChemE contract mechanisms

Proficiency in Primavera P6 or ASTA

Solid background supporting EOTs, claims, and change control processes

Ability to produce time impact analyses and programme narratives to a contractual standard
